Brittney’s Answer

It depends upon what you mean as perks. My boss probably gets the most satisfaction out of successfully diagnosing, treating, and seeing her patients get better. Surgeons get the most satisfaction out of performing, usually complex, surgeries successfully. For some vets it’s about treating patients affordably, so pets that would otherwise go untreated, get to see a vet. It really depends upon the person. And the field you want to pursue. It’s highly unlikely you will be rich - the greatest perk is changing lives for the better (both animal and their human).
- Brittney M., LVT

Ismelda R.’s Answer

Given that you're interested in becoming a vet, working at an animal clinic will invaluable! You will have first-hand experience in working with animals in a medical setting! By shadowing, you can see if becoming a vet is what you want to pursue. You may find that an animal clinic is not your preferred place of work and you would rather work in a zoo .


Other perks:
If you have pets, you may get a discount on vet services🎉
Pet cats and dogs all day 🐶
